Output ebcdeade52fbeb6245a2c02fe34f8e54ba8f160a2497da71738451f5faf69718:12

value
101514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3a1c2210791f49814fd84823a585ee2147455fa OP_EQUAL
address
3J4pf3dtRVHZz1eBQwrFEWHSpa2L63DtpM
transaction
ebcdeade52fbeb6245a2c02fe34f8e54ba8f160a2497da71738451f5faf69718
spent
true